I want to love this pub, it's a great boozer. Have had one nice experience with the food there and another not so great. The fish and steak was undercooked and the service was pretty surly when we complained. Maybe just a one off on a busy Saturday lunchtime, but has put us off a bit!

This is my favourite pub in Brighton. Lovely, bohemian and friendly. My visit today was only marred by yummy mummies with their badly behaved children running around the rooftop terrace. Another family had to endure this as well and their beautifully behaved children looked on in confusion!

As a teacher I like my pubs either child-free or well behaved children only. Apart from that best pub in Brighton!

Lovely atmosphere. Friendly staff. Such a fun building. Delightful experience. The oil and Balsamic vinegar with bread was really well balanced. Hand cut chips could have been better..they weren't crisp enough, but the sirloin steak was delicious with really good flavour, and the sauces were excellent. I thought the prices were reasonable.

Lovely place with good menu and quality pub food. Nice selection of wine and beer. Sunday evenings live jazz music performance. Mostly local people. Surely a place to visit in Brighton. Service is politely and fast.

I always like coming here. The staff are friendly & polite. They have a good selection of drinks. The pub is massive with lots of corners & different floors & tables of various sizes to accommodate most sized groups.

Took my wife and mother in law there for a family meal on Mothers day, We all loved the food and service was good. You get a big meal we all went for roast dinners and my 14 year old son (who is eating for England at the mo) was starting to struggle a bit with how much was on the plate. The only thing I would mention is my mother in law is 83 and going up 2 flights of stairs to go to the toilet was a little difficult for her.

This pub seems like an old traditional boozer when you first walk in, but it has a good atmosphere and while the beer selection isn't amazing it's better than some.
If you keep going up there's a restaurant as well as a small outdoor patio in the middle of the roof. The sunday roast is one of the better ones I've had in Brighton.
